Loss of Lancaster LM523
 
On the night of 27 - 28 April 1944 Lancaster II LM523 of No.460 Squadron was shot down by a night-fighter while on an op to Friedrichshafen. Is it possible to obtain the details of who made the claim for this loss?

Regards
Peter.

Adam 1st June 2006 01:29

Re: Loss of Lancaster LM523
 
There were 15 claims for Lancasters made for this date. They were:

Hptm. Wallner of L.Beo.St. 7 at 0119
Hptm Kurt Bonow of StabIII./NJG 5 at 0120
Hptm Karl Hadeball of 3./NJG 6 at 0140
Oblt. Heinz Schnaufer of StabIV./NJG 1 at 0140
Hptm Martin Drewes of StabIII./NJG 1 at 0148
Oblt Martin Becker of 2./NJG 6 at 0157
Oblt HErmann Greiner of 11./NJG 1 at 0158
Oblt Wilhelm Henseler of 1./NJG1 at 0158
Maj Hans-Joachim Jabs of Stab./NJG 1 at 0210
Hptm Kurt Bonow of StabIII./NJG 5 at 0210
Fhr Robert Schratter of 9./NJG 5 at 0210
Maj Wilhelm Herget of StabI./NJG 4 at 0250
Fw. Gunther Bahr of 3./NJG 6 at 0251
Hptm Heinz-Horst Hißbach of 5./NJG 2 at 0306
Ltn Erich Jung of 6./NJG 2 at 0310

Australians from 460 Sqn killed 28 April, 1944

http://lostbombers.co.uk

Further Information

"Serial Range LM301 - LM756 This aircraft was one of 350 Lancasters ordered from A.V.Roe (Yeadon) as Mk.111s except for the first ten as Mk.1s (LM301- LM310), delivered from Oct42 to Oct44. Mk.1s had Merlin 20 engines and the Mk.111s Merlin 38 engines initially installed. LM523 was delivered to 460 Sqdn 12Apr44. Lost on its first Key Operation. When lost this aircraft had a total of 23 hours. LM523 was one of three No.460 Sqdn Lancasters lost on this operation. See: LL906; ND364. Airborne 2127 27Apr44 from Binbrook. Shot down by a night-fighter and crashed at Lahr. Those killed are buried in D_rnbach War Cemetery. P/O Lynch was repatriated 6Feb45 because of injuries. S/L E.G.D.Jarman DFC RAAF KIA Sgt D.G.Champkin KIA F/O M.W.Carroll DFC RAAF KIA F/O F.G.Jackson DFC RAAF KIA F/O H.R.Harrison RAAF KIA F/O R.L.Neal RAAF KIA P/O T.J.Lynch RAAF Inj P/O T.J.Lynch had his right leg amputated. Repatriated 'Arundel Castle' 6Feb45. "

LM523 Served with 460 Sqn under RAF Control 20/04/44 to 27/04/44, coded AR-L2. 5 Total and 460 Sqn missions. Shot down by a night fighter and crashed at Lahr.

May have been shot down by either of the following
http://math.fce.vutbr.cz/safarik/ACE...-lancaster.pdf

Date Rank First Name Surname Unit Enemy Place
28.4.1944 Fhr Robert Schratter NJG5 Lancaster Friedrichshafen 6000m
28.4.1944 Fw Gunther Bahr NJG6 Lancaster 50-80km NW Friedrichshafen 5500m
28.4.1944 Hptm Paul Zorner NJG5 Lancaster NW Friedrichshafen 6000m
